Job Description

Intel is looking for an outstanding engineer who can use FPGA hardware to accelerate video and vision processing algorithms. Algorithms will include very high resolution video manipulation functions and object detection/tracking functions based on traditional and machine learning Computer Vision libraries. FPGA algorithms will be developed using RTL design languages and high-level tools such as Open CL and integrated into new video/computer vision software development kits. These kits typically target Intel processors running Linux plus FPGA hardware. Applications include robotics, smart surveillance, smart factory, interactive whiteboards, digital signage and professional video systems. Work includes developing solutions with our customers and demonstrating next generation systems at sites around the world and at key trade shows. Inside this Business Group

The Programmable Solutions Group (PSG) was formed from the acquisition of Altera. As part of Intel, PSG will create market-leading programmable logic devices that deliver a wider range of capabilities than customers experience today. Combining Altera's industry-leading FPGA technology and customer support with Intel's world-class semiconductor manufacturing capabilities will enable customers to create the next generation of electronic systems with unmatched performance and power efficiency.
